Preguntas frecuentes sobre Marrion

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Marrion?

Actualmente hay 42 Apartamentos Estudios en Marrion con alquileres que van desde $1,092 hasta $2,099, con un precio medio de $1,380.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Marrion?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Marrion varian entre $1,150 y $2,235 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,546

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Marrion?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Marrion van desde $1,318 hasta $2,288.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,748

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Marrion?

En estos momentos hay 65 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Marrion en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,695 y $3,569 - con una media de $2,184 para el lugar.
